Responsibilities

  • Manage all accounting functions including general ledger, accounts payable/receivable, payroll, and financial reporting for 2 growing businesses to ensure accuracy and compliance.
  • Own month end close and produce P&L, balance sheet, cash flow reports and other reports as needed.
  • Develop and monitor budgets, forecasts, and financial plans in collaboration with senior leadership.
  • Daily bank reconciliation, deposit processing, credit card postings, and backup payment processing support
  • Process bi-weekly payroll using our payroll platform
  • Employee onboarding, benefits enrollment, compliance documentation, and general employee-related process support
  • Quarterly tax filings and insurance renewals
  • Maintain HR systems and employee records, ensuring compliance with employment laws and company policies
  • Coordinate with external accounting firms and provide financial data and documentation as requested
  • Respond to employee inquiries regarding payroll, benefits, time off requests, and HR policies
  • Support human resources activities including recruitment, onboarding, and employee relations.
  • Serve as a liaison between management and employees to address workplace issues and support organizational objectives.
